A City of Green Spaces and Outdoor Culture

Portland's reputation as an environmentally conscious city is well-earned. Its extensive network of parks, including the sprawling Forest Park, provides residents with ample opportunities to connect with nature. The city's commitment to urban green spaces is evident in its numerous community gardens and bike-friendly infrastructure. From hiking in the nearby Columbia River Gorge to exploring the city's many urban trails, Portlanders embrace an active outdoor lifestyle.  

A Hub of Arts and Culture

Portland's creative energy permeates its neighborhoods. The city boasts a thriving arts scene, with numerous galleries, theaters, and music venues. Powell's City of Books, an iconic independent bookstore, stands as a testament to Portland's literary spirit. The city is also renowned for its vibrant food and beverage scene, with a diverse array of restaurants, food carts, and craft breweries.

A City of Neighborhoods

Portland's character is defined by its distinct neighborhoods, each with its own unique personality. From the trendy Pearl District to the eclectic Hawthorne neighborhood, there's a diverse range of experiences to be found. The city's walkability and public transportation options make it easy to explore these different areas.
